TL;DR
Manufacturing Engineer II (Integration) (Aerospace) (spacecraft integration): Orchestrating spacecraft final assembly from subassembly mating through final vehicle closeout with an accent on integration procedures, subsystem interfaces, and flight-hardware readiness. Focus on resolving interface conflicts, leading readiness reviews, driving root-cause corrective action, and improving integration cadence for complex aerospace vehicles.
Location: On-site in El Segundo, California, United States
Salary: $119,543–$152,749 per year, plus potential stock options and/or long-term cash awards
Company
develops commercial space infrastructure, including in-orbit pharmaceutical processing systems, reentry capsules, heat shields, and satellite buses, with vehicles and equipment built, integrated, and tested in-house.
What you will do
- Own spacecraft integration sequences and procedures from subassembly mating through final vehicle closeout and acceptance.
- Develop and improve assembly travelers and integration work instructions covering subsystem interfaces.
- Coordinate manufacturing activities with structures, propulsion, avionics, and thermal protection systems engineering teams.
- Identify and resolve interface conflicts, clearance issues, and assembly sequence problems on the production floor.
- Lead integration readiness reviews and verify cleanliness, FOD sweeps, torque records, pin-to-pin checks, and documentation.
- Drive root-cause analysis and corrective action for integration non-conformances, track integration metrics, and define tooling and lifting equipment requirements.
